1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a Synthesis Reaction?

Back

A type of chemical reaction where two or more substances combine to form a single new compound.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are reactants in a chemical equation?

Back

Substances that undergo a chemical change in a reaction, found on the left side of the equation.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are products in a chemical reaction?

Back

Substances that are formed as a result of a chemical reaction, found on the right side of the equation.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

In the equation 2Mg + O2 -> 2MgO, identify the reactants.

Back

Mg and O2.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How many total atoms are in MgCl2?

Back

3 (1 Mg atom and 2 Cl atoms).

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a Decomposition Reaction?

Back

A type of reaction where a single compound breaks down into two or more simpler products.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a Single Displacement Reaction?

Back

A reaction where one element replaces another in a compound.
